For Lillete Dubey, theatre was a passion that evolved into a profession. For daughter Ira Dubey, it's been a combination of nurture and nature.
“It’s a blessing to find something that we both love and enjoy,” they say. The two are part of Adhe Adhure, a Hindi play that has crossed over 40 shows and sees them playing mother and daughter on stage as well. “It is my first Hindi play as a producer, director and as an actor and Ira’s first Hindi play as an actor too,” says Lillete.
